Round 4: Straps and Comfort

On the strap side of items the functions certainly one of the toughest searching buffalo straps I ve ever handled. It's thick and
difficult, and looks like it could final generations. It s the traditional pilot s appear, dark brown with rivets on the finish pieces
along with a good IWC single deployant buckle. In case you've wondered what the rivets are for, numerous watches within the 1930s had
fixed bars to safe a strap. With out a removable pin to alter straps, you required to button the strap onto the watch, therefore the
rivets. These days they're just for show. The strap is lengthy sufficient to conceivably put on more than a flight suit, but nonetheless
has sufficient adjustment to fit even the smallest wrist (i. e. mine). The only problem I've is the fact that the leather is so difficult
and so difficult that in the event you prefer to put on your watch snug, it digs into your wrist. You need to back it off a little and
put on it slightly loose to become comfy. That s the cost you need to spend to possess a strap which will most likely outlive you.
